PARENT/FAMILY ORIENTATION

Parent Orientation runs concurrently with Freshman Orientation.  Parents interested in this program can register Online.

ORIENTATION CONFIRMATIONS

All Orientation reservations are confirmed on a first-come, first-served basis. Participation is limited for all programs and submission of registration materials DOES NOT guarantee placement in the desired session. Please do not make travel arrangements until your Orientation reservation has been confirmed.

ORIENTATION HOUSING

Part of the orientation experience is living in the residence halls. Students attending orientation are required to spend both nights in the residence hall.
